Step-by-Step Genie Pro Stealth Max Remote Programming

Method 1: Standard Remote Programming

Follow these precise steps to program your first remote control:

  1. Locate the “Learn” button on your Genie Pro Stealth Max motor unit. It’s typically found on the back or side panel and may be labeled as “Learn,” “Program,” or have an LED indicator nearby.
  2. Press and release the Learn button. The LED light will begin blinking, indicating the unit is in programming mode. You have approximately 30 seconds to complete the next step.
  3. Within 30 seconds, press and hold the button on your remote control that you want to program. Hold it for 2-3 seconds until the LED on the motor unit flashes or turns solid.
  4. Test the remote by pressing the programmed button. The garage door should respond immediately.
  5. Repeat steps 2-4 for additional remotes, programming each one individually.

Method 2: Keypad Programming

If you have a wireless keypad, here’s how to program it:

  1. Enter programming mode by pressing the Learn button on the motor unit.
  2. Within 30 seconds, enter your desired 4-digit PIN on the keypad, followed by pressing the “Enter” or “#” button.
  3. Wait for confirmation—the motor unit’s LED will flash to indicate successful programming.
  4. Test the keypad by entering your PIN and pressing Enter. The door should activate.

Important: Choose a PIN that’s easy for you to remember but difficult for others to guess. Avoid obvious combinations like 1234 or your birth year.

Troubleshooting Common Programming Issues

Even with careful following of instructions, you might encounter some challenges. Here are solutions to the most common problems:

ProblemPossible CauseSolution
Remote won’t programWeak batteriesReplace with fresh alkaline batteries
LED doesn’t blinkUnit not in programming modePress Learn button firmly; wait for LED response
Door doesn’t respondSignal interferenceMove closer to motor unit; remove obstacles
Multiple remotes failMemory fullClear old codes and reprogram (see below)
Intermittent operationFrequency interferenceCheck for nearby electronic devices causing interference

How to Clear All Codes and Start Fresh

If you’re experiencing persistent issues or have moved into a new home, you may need to clear all existing codes:

  1. Press and hold the Learn button for 10-15 seconds until the LED turns off completely.
  2. Release the button and wait 5 seconds.
  3. Reprogram all your devices from scratch using the methods described above.

Warning: This action will erase ALL previously programmed remotes, keypads, and smart devices. Make sure you have access to all devices you want to reprogram.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many remotes can I program to my Genie Pro Stealth Max?

You can program up to 8 remote controls to a single Genie Pro Stealth Max unit. This includes standard remotes, keypads, and smart devices connected through Aladdin Connect. Each device counts toward this limit, so plan your setup accordingly.

Why won’t my remote program even though I’m following the steps correctly?

Several factors could prevent successful programming. First, check that your remote has fresh batteries installed correctly. Second, ensure you’re within 10-15 feet of the motor unit during programming. Third, verify that no other electronic devices are causing interference. If problems persist, try clearing all codes and starting fresh.

Can I program my Genie Pro Stealth Max without the original remote?

Yes, you can program new remotes without having the original ones. However, if you’ve lost all remotes and need to clear existing codes, you’ll need physical access to the motor unit to press the Learn button. Contact Genie customer support if you cannot access the motor unit or need assistance with code clearing.
